New 18 kt yellow gold earrings with 6.8 mm Akoya pearls, vibrant white and round, no laboratory report, total weight 3 g, length 5.8 cm, supplied with an authenticity certificate.

日本の暖かい海域で生産されるこれらの真珠は、自然が生んだ驚くほど美しい輝く白色を放ち、黄色ゴールドのイヤリングと美しく調和します。
真珠情報:
- 種類 / 産地: アコヤ / 日本
- 貝: Pinctada Fucata
- 色: 鮮やかな白
- 形: ラウンド
- 表面: 清浄で滑らか
- 光沢: 優秀
- サイズ: 6.8mm
各ピアスの高さは約5.8cmで、デザインは穏やかなエレガントな動きを生み出すようになっており、18Kイエローゴールドで仕上げられています。
梱包: ピアス用ジュエリーボックスと、真珠の産地と品質を保証するAuthenticity Certificate(真贋証明書)付き。
